Barbara Rajnovich

Lisa Tucker 23 May 2023

Barbara Rajnovich is in the process of releasing a children’s book under her own Red Barn Series label. Barbara grew up in England in a family that loved literature and art where she often found herself telling stories to her younger sisters. Barbara went on to become a high school […]
